Crafting Immersive Worlds in Fiction


One of the hallmarks of Anton McCray’s writing is his ability to create immersive fictional universes. These worlds are not mere backdrops but integral to the story’s emotional and thematic impact. McCray’s settings are richly detailed, from bustling urban landscapes to mysterious, otherworldly realms.


He uses sensory details to make these environments tangible. Readers can almost hear the city’s hum, feel the chill of a deserted street, or sense the tension in a crowded room. This sensory immersion enhances the reader’s experience and deepens their connection to the narrative.


To build immersive worlds in your writing:


  • Use all five senses: Describe sights, sounds, smells, tastes, and textures.

  • Create consistent rules: Establish how your world operates and stick to it.

  • Integrate setting with plot: Let the environment influence character decisions and story outcomes.

  • Add cultural depth: Include customs, languages, and histories to enrich the world.

Embracing Innovation in Storytelling


Innovation is at the core of Anton McCray’s fictional universe. He experiments with narrative structures, such as non-linear timelines and unreliable narrators, to keep readers engaged and guessing. This boldness in form complements the boldness in content.


Writers can learn from McCray’s willingness to take risks. Innovation can breathe new life into familiar genres and captivate audiences looking for fresh experiences.


Tips for innovative storytelling include:


  • Play with structure: Try flashbacks, multiple timelines, or fragmented narratives.

  • Use unique narrators: Consider perspectives that challenge reader assumptions.

  • Incorporate multimedia elements: Blend text with visuals or interactive content if appropriate.

  • Stay true to your voice: Innovation should enhance, not overshadow, your story.
